On average across the year,
no, Russia is not hotter than
Detroit, Michigan
.
Russia has an average temperature of 5°C/41°F and Detroit, Michigan has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F.
Russia's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 26°C/79°F, which is not hotter than Detroit, Michigan's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).
On average across the year, yes, Russia is colder than Detroit, Michigan . Russia has an average minimum temperature of 0°C/32°F and Detroit, Michigan has an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F.
On average across the year,
no, Russia has less rain than
Detroit, Michigan. Russia has an average annual rainfall of 335mm and Detroit, Michigan has an average annual rainfall of 1047mm.
Russia's wettest month is July, with an average monthly rainfall of 43mm, which is drier than Detroit, Michigan's wettest month (August, with an average monthly rainfall of 114mm).
